The EC210 Volvo Excavator: Thorough Dive into Vecu Systems

The EC210 Volvo Excavator is a robust machine known for its capability. One of the key aspects that sets it apart is the integrated Vecu system. This sophisticated technology plays a crucial role in enhancing the excavator's overall functionality. Vecu systems use electronic devices to acquire data on various aspects of the machine, such as engine specifications, hydraulic pressure, and working conditions. This data is then analyzed by a main control unit to modify the excavator's systems in real time.

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their performance and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By adjusting vir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to enhance fuel efficiency, power output, and emissions performance based on individual customer requirements.

Engine Control Unit Simulators for Volvo Trucks: Virtual Testing Grounds

Developing and refining the Electronic Control Units (ECUs) which Volvo trucks requires meticulous testing in a range of simulated situations. ECU simulation software facilitates engineers to build highly realistic virtual testbeds that replicate the demands of real-world driving scenarios. These simulations provide a safe and controlled platform for testing ECU performance under uncommon conditions, such as varying temperatures, terrain, and loads.

  • Benefits of using ECU simulation software include reduced development time, cost savings through reduction of physical prototypes, and the ability to identify potential issues early in the design process.
